Joint security operation intensified in Peshawar

- Advertisement -
PESHAWAR, Nov 27 (APP): A major joint search and strike operation was conducted by the Pakistan Army, Counter Terrorism Department (CTD) and Capital City Police in several areas of Peshawar on Thursday.
The operation took place in Phandu, Akhunabad, Akhunabad Graveyard, Yakatoot, and surrounding localities.
The action was carried out under a special security plan supervised by the Commander of 102 Brigade and relevant Divisional Superintendents of Police. Multiple security forces participated in the operation including Pakistan Army units, CTD personnel, Police Commandos, Rapid Response Force, Elite Force, Bomb Disposal Unit, Jail Van Unit, sniffer dog squads, and ladies police teams.
During the operation, the security forces conducted thorough street-by-street searches in various sectors. The operation resulted in the arrest of several suspects including individuals possessing illegal weapons, unregistered tenants, illegally residing Afghan nationals, and anti-social elements. The security forces also recovered weapons and ammunition from the arrested suspects.
Comprehensive investigations are currently underway from the arrested individuals.
The police have confirmed that indiscriminate action against anti-social elements continues with full support from all security units.
According to police officials, daily search and strike operations are being conducted across different parts of the city under a special security plan. These measures aim to further improve the overall security situation in the provincial capital.
Additional security measures have been implemented across the district including enhanced patrolling, snap-checking at key locations, and special checkpoints at all entry and exit points of the city.
 Capital City Police officials stated that all available resources are being utilized to ensure the protection of citizens’ lives and property.
